Gel permeation chromatography: Physical characterization and chromatographic properties of porasil
Authors:A R Cooper  Edward M Barrall
Abstract:Porasil
  • 1 Porasil is the Water Associates registered trademark for a powdered porous silica chromatographic substrate.
  • porous silica has been characterized by the methods of gas adsorption–desorption isotherms, mercury porosimetry, and electron microscopy. The pore structure has been shown to be quite heterogeneous, particularly at the surface of the particles. From the same sample of Porasil, columns were packed and calibrated in a gel permeation chromatograph. The availability of high molecular weight fractions of polystyrene allowed the exclusion limit of these materials to be determined for the first time. The heterogeneous pore structure did not seem to affect the effectiveness of these materials for macromolecular separation.
